Goats  is a wonderful black and white etching realized in 1862 by the Belgian painter and etcher of animals  Louis van Kuyck  (Hoboken,1821 - Antwerpen, 1871).

This original print, representing two goats, perfectly reproduces the softness of the fur. It is  signed  and dated on plate on the lower left corner. 

This modern artwork, in spite of the inking defect on the lower left margin, is in perfect conditions, with a white cardboard passepartout: 48.7 x 32 cm.
